(Bloomberg) -- Bitcoin slipped in Asia Tuesday, as cryptocurrencies were caught up in the broader market volatility ahead of President Donald Trump’s deadline for Iran.The largest cryptocurrency fell as much as 2.2% and was trading around $68,800 at 1:15 p.m. in Singapore. The decline erased gains from the previous day, when it briefly topped $70,000 for the first time since March. Other digital assets also fell. Ether, the second-largest token, was down as much as 2.8%.Global equities fluctuate
